PublicationArticleMay 6, 2025The American Journal of Managed CareMay 2025Volume31 Issue 5Author(s):,A longitudinal, relationship-based case management approach significantly reduced health care costs and improved quality of life for Medicaid enrollees with complex needs over 1 year. ABSTRACTObjectives: This study addresses the challenge of improving outcomes for the 5% of individuals with complex chronic diseases who utilize 50% of health care resources.

Yale New Haven Health (Conn.) has shared restructuring plans that will affect management and administration at the system. While the number of affected individuals was not provided, the restructuring comes as the system works to “redefine and consolidate” its leadership team to help drive growth and streamline decision-making, Dana Marnane, director of public relations for Yale New Haven Health, said in a March 21 statement shared with Becker’s.

Hospitals across the U.S. are showing signs of sustained financial recovery, with both operating margins and operating EBITDA margins posting significant gains compared to three years ago, according to Kaufman Hall’s most recent “National Hospital Flash Report.” However, the pace and consistency of improvement differ sharply depending on geographic region and hospital size.
